Citrus Recruit are excited to be recruiting for a Business Development Manager for a Financial Services company who are a lending specialist.

Working within your postcode territory, you will be prospecting new and existing businesses to grow your loan book and earning potential.

How to prepare for a job interview at Citrus Recruit Ltd

Know Your Stuff

Before the interview, make sure you understand the waste management industry and the financial services sector. Research the company’s values, mission, and recent projects. This will help you tailor your answers and show that you're genuinely interested in the role.

Showcase Your Sales Skills

As a Business Development Manager, you'll need to demonstrate your ability to grow a loan book. Prepare specific examples of how you've successfully prospected new clients or expanded existing accounts in the past. Use metrics to highlight your achievements!

Prepare Questions

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are insightful questions about the company's growth plans, team dynamics, and what success looks like in this role. This shows that you're not just interested in the job, but also in how you can contribute to the company's future.

Dress the Part

First impressions matter! Dress professionally to convey confidence and seriousness about the position. Even if the company has a casual dress code, it's better to err on the side of professionalism for the interview.
